What Makes an Online Casino Trustworthy?
Security should be the first consideration when reviewing an online casino. A reputable operator uses encryption to protect personal and payment information, while independent testing helps confirm that games produce fair and random results. Clear ownership details, accessible terms and conditions, and responsible gambling tools are also important signs of a dependable website.
Players should check whether the casino explains its licensing status and publishes understandable policies for deposits, withdrawals, identity checks, and account closure. A professional platform will not hide important restrictions in difficult-to-find sections of its website.
- Secure website connections and modern data protection
- Transparent bonus terms and wagering requirements
- Fast, clearly explained withdrawal procedures
- Responsive customer service through several channels
- Responsible gambling limits and self-exclusion options
Comparing Games and Software Providers
Game selection is another major factor. The best Canadian casino sites usually offer a balanced library featuring video slots, progressive jackpots, table games, video poker, and live casino titles. A diverse catalogue gives players more choice and allows them to switch between fast-paced reels and strategy-focused games.
Software quality matters just as much as quantity. Established developers are generally known for polished graphics, stable gameplay, and independently verified random number generation. Before playing, review the return-to-player percentage where available, remembering that RTP is a long-term statistical measure rather than a guarantee of individual results.

Bonuses, Promotions, and Casino Value
Welcome offers can add extra value, but the headline amount should never be the only reason to choose a casino. Read the complete promotion rules before accepting a bonus. Key details may include the wagering requirement, eligible games, maximum bet, minimum deposit, expiry date, and maximum cashout.
Regular promotions can include reload bonuses, free spins, cashback, tournaments, and loyalty rewards. A smaller offer with realistic conditions may be more useful than a large promotion that is difficult to complete. Players should also understand whether bonus funds are optional and how declining an offer affects future eligibility.
Understanding Wagering Requirements
If a bonus has a 30x wagering requirement, the bonus amount or the combined deposit and bonus must usually be wagered 30 times, depending on the terms. Game contributions can vary, with slots often contributing more than roulette, blackjack, or baccarat. Checking these rules in advance prevents unpleasant surprises during a withdrawal request.
Deposits, Withdrawals, and Customer Support
A convenient payment system should support methods familiar to Canadian users, such as bank cards, online banking solutions, e-wallets, and other approved options. Look for information about processing times, transaction limits, verification requirements, and possible fees. Deposits are often instant, while withdrawals may take longer because the casino needs to complete security checks.
Identity verification is a standard part of regulated online gambling. The operator may request proof of identity, address, or payment ownership before releasing funds. This process protects both the player and the casino, so submitting clear documents through the official secure channel can help avoid unnecessary delays.
Good customer support should be available when players need assistance. Live chat is usually the fastest option, while email is useful for detailed account or payment questions. Test the support team before depositing by asking about a promotion, verification, or withdrawal policy and assessing whether the answer is clear and helpful.
Mobile Casino Gaming and Responsible Play
Mobile casinos should provide a simple interface, fast loading times, and easy access to the cashier, games, account settings, and support. A responsive browser platform can be more convenient than downloading an application, although some operators may offer dedicated apps. Always download software only from an official source.
Responsible gambling should remain central to the experience. Set a budget before playing, avoid chasing losses, and treat casino games as entertainment rather than a way to earn income. Many platforms provide deposit limits, spending alerts, cooling-off periods, and self-exclusion tools. If gambling stops feeling enjoyable or begins affecting finances and relationships, use these controls and seek professional support.
